en Golf has been used by presidents and presidential candidates for years. For example, President Eisenhower was the first president in office to really associate himself with golf. By contrast President Kennedy, who wanted to separate himself from Eisenhower, didn't play golf much for public consumption, and ironically, he was probably the best golfer ever to occupy the White House. He was able to break 70 and shoot in the low 80's on a consistent basis.
